Job Description
πJob ID: 1198413
π’Company: Hewlett Packard Enterprise (HPE)
πLocation: Bangalore, Karnataka, India π
πΌJob Type: Full-Time π»
π’Work Mode: Onsite π’
β³Experience: 5β8 Years π¨βπ»
πEducation: Bachelorβs / Masterβs Degree in Computer Science, Information Systems, or related field π
π°Expected Salary: βΉ18 β βΉ40 Lakhs Per Year πΈ
πJob Category: Full Stack Development, Information Technology, Engineering, Software Engineering, DevOps, Distributed Systems, Networking, Cloud Computing, Engineering & QA π
πWebsite: Website
πContact: Contact us
πAbout the Company:
Hewlett Packard Enterprise (HPE) is a global edge-to-cloud technology company πβοΈ helping businesses connect, protect, analyze, and act on their data and applications from edge to cloud.HPE delivers advanced cloud, networking, AI, and enterprise infrastructure solutions that power digital transformation for organizations worldwide ππ»
π‘About the Role:
HPE is hiring a Full Stack Software Engineer π¨βπ» for its Bangalore office.This role involves designing and developing scalable backend services, modern frontend applications, distributed systems, and cloud-native infrastructure solutions. Candidates will work on enterprise-grade systems involving Golang, Python, ReactJS, Kubernetes, event-driven architectures, and networking technologies β‘The position offers opportunities to collaborate with cross-functional engineering teams, contribute to large-scale infrastructure projects, and mentor junior developers while building highly scalable software platforms π
πKey Responsibilities:
π Design, develop, troubleshoot, and debug software applications π»
π Build scalable backend services using Golang and Python βοΈ
π Develop modern frontend applications using ReactJS, JavaScript, and TypeScript π¨
π Work with SQL and NoSQL databases like PostgreSQL and Cassandra ποΈ
π Design distributed and event-driven systems for scalability π‘
π Utilize Apache Flink, Spark, and Airflow for data processing π
π Implement CI/CD pipelines and infrastructure automation π
π Work with Kubernetes, containerization, and cloud-native technologies βοΈ
π Collaborate with project teams and stakeholders on architecture and delivery π€
π Mentor junior engineers and support technical leadership initiatives π
π Ensure system reliability, testing, and performance optimization π
π Apply networking and data center knowledge to improve infrastructure stability π
π―Requirements:
π― 5β8 years of software engineering experience π¨βπ»
π― Strong expertise in Golang and Python π
π― Experience with JavaScript, TypeScript, ReactJS (v18+) βοΈ
π― Strong networking background π
π― Experience with PostgreSQL and Cassandra databases ποΈ
π― Knowledge of distributed systems and scalable architectures β‘
π― Familiarity with Apache Flink, Spark, and Airflow π
π― Experience with CI/CD, Kubernetes, and containerization π
π― Excellent analytical and debugging skills π
π― Strong communication and collaboration abilities π¬
π― Agile mindset and adaptability to new technologies π
πPreferred Skills:
β
Cloud architecture expertise βοΈ
β
DevOps and Infrastructure as Code knowledge βοΈ
β
Experience with microservices and distributed computing π
β
Security-first engineering mindset π
β
Testing automation and system reliability engineering π§ͺ
β
Leadership and mentoring capabilities π¨βπ«
β
Strong problem-solving and architectural thinking π§
β
Experience with enterprise-scale software platforms π’
πWhy Join HPE?
β
Work with a global technology leader π
β
Build cutting-edge edge-to-cloud solutions βοΈ
β
Exposure to cloud-native and distributed systems technologies π
β
Opportunity to work on enterprise-scale infrastructure π»
β
Collaborative and innovation-driven engineering culture π€
β
Strong career growth and learning opportunities π
β
Inclusive and employee-friendly work environment π
β
Health, wellbeing, and professional development benefits β€οΈ